2025-S634B (ACTIVE) - Sponsor Memo
BILL NUMBER: S634B SPONSOR: LIU TITLE OF BILL: An act to amend the insurance law, in relation to requiring certain health insurance policies to provide coverage for diabetes and predia- betes screening SUMMARY OF PROVISIONS: Sections 1 to 3 amend the insurance law to require health insurance policies to include coverage for diabetes and prediabetes screening pursuant to a national evidence-based practice guideline. Section 4 provides the effective date. JUSTIFICATION: Research has shown that certain populations have varying risk for type 2 diabetes, and that current Body Mass Index (BMI) guidelines may be inad- equate in addressing and diagnosing type 2 diabetes in certain popu- lations.

S T A T E O F N E W Y O R K ________________________________________________________________________ 634--B 2025-2026 Regular Sessions I N S E N A T E (PREFILED) January 8, 2025 ___________ Introduced by Sen. LIU -- read twice and ordered printed, and when printed to be committed to the Committee on Insurance -- committee discharged, bill amended, ordered reprinted as amended and recommitted to said committee -- committee discharged, bill amended, ordered reprinted as amended and recommitted to said committee AN ACT to amend the insurance law, in relation to requiring certain health insurance policies to provide coverage for diabetes and predia- betes screening TH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M- B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S: Section 1. Subsection (i) of section 3216 of the insurance law is amended by adding a new paragraph 15-b to read as follows: (15-B) (A) EVERY POLICY WHICH PROVIDES MEDICAL COVERAGE THAT INCLUDES COVERAGE FOR PHYSICIAN SERVICES IN A PHYSICIAN'S OFFICE AND EVERY POLICY WHICH PROVIDES MAJOR MEDICAL OR SIMILAR COMPREHENSIVE-TYPE COVERAGE SHALL INCLUDE COVERAGE FOR SCREENING FOR DIABETES AND PREDIABETES PURSU- ANT TO A NATIONAL EVIDENCE-BASED PRACTICE GUIDELINE. (B) A POLICY SUBJECT TO THIS PARAGRAPH SHALL NOT IMPOSE A DEDUCTIBLE, CO-INSURANCE, CO-PAYMENT, OR ANY OTHER COST-SHARING REQUIREMENT ON SUCH COVERAGE PROVIDED PURSUANT TO THIS PARAGRAPH. § 2. Subsection (k) of section 3221 of the insurance law is amended by adding a new paragraph 7-a to read as follows: (7-A) (A) EVERY GROUP OR BLANKET ACCIDENT AND HEALTH INSURANCE POLICY ISSUED OR ISSUED FOR DELIVERY IN THIS STATE WHICH PROVIDES MEDICAL COVERAGE THAT INCLUDES COVERAGE FOR PHYSICIAN SERVICES IN A PHYSICIAN'S OFFICE AND EVERY POLICY WHICH PROVIDES MAJOR MEDICAL OR SIMILAR COMPRE- HENSIVE-TYPE COVERAGE SHALL INCLUDE COVERAGE FOR SCREENING FOR DIABETES AND PREDIABETES PURSUANT TO A NATIONAL EVIDENCE-BASED PRACTICE GUIDE- LINE.
